With a solid &Oslash;11j6 input shaft instead of an IEC motor flange, the NRV040 accepts any motor type via standard shaft coupling &#8211; servo motors, stepper motors, DC brushless, hydraulic motors, and even combustion engine PTO drives. This universal motor compatibility is the defining advantage of the NRV series over the IEC-flange-only NMRV series. At approx. 2.5 kg with 40 mm centre distance and &Oslash;18h6 output shaft, it delivers up to 45 Nm output torque across ratios 5-100:1. The die-cast aluminium alloy housing provides corrosion resistance and thermal efficiency superior to cast iron while saving 30-50% in weight. R\u1ea5t c\u1ea7n thi\u1ebft cho khai th\u00e1c m\u1ecf, n\u00f4ng nghi\u1ec7p v\u00e0 x\u00e2y d\u1ef1ng \u1edf nh\u1eefng v\u00f9ng xa x\u00f4i.<\/span><\/div>\n<div style=\"flex:1 1 45%;min-width:220px;background:#f5f7fa;border-left:3px solid #1a3d6d;border-radius:4px;padding:10px;box-sizing:border-box;\"><strong style=\"color:#1a3d6d;\">\u269b \u0110\u1ecbnh v\u1ecb ch\u00ednh x\u00e1c b\u1eb1ng \u0111\u1ed9ng c\u01a1 servo v\u00e0 \u0111\u1ed9ng c\u01a1 b\u01b0\u1edbc<\/strong><br \/><span style=\"font-size:13px;color:#444;\">K\u1ebft n\u1ed1i tr\u1ef1c ti\u1ebfp \u0111\u1ed9ng c\u01a1 servo ho\u1eb7c \u0111\u1ed9ng c\u01a1 b\u01b0\u1edbc th\u00f4ng qua kh\u1edbp n\u1ed1i d\u1ea1ng \u1ed1ng x\u1ebfp ho\u1eb7c kh\u1edbp n\u1ed1i d\u1ea1ng thanh cho c\u00e1c \u1ee9ng d\u1ee5ng \u0111i\u1ec1u khi\u1ec3n v\u1ecb tr\u00ed. \u0110\u1ea1t \u0111\u01b0\u1ee3c \u0111\u1ed9 ch\u00ednh x\u00e1c g\u00f3c m\u00e0 c\u00e1c b\u1ed9 gi\u1ea3m t\u1ed1c tr\u1ee5c v\u00edt m\u1eb7t b\u00edch IEC kh\u00f4ng th\u1ec3 s\u00e1nh k\u1ecbp.<\/span><\/div>\n<\/div>\n<h2 style=\"color:#1a3d6d;border-bottom:2px solid #1a3d6d;padding-bottom:4px;margin:24px 0 10px;\">\u2699 H\u01b0\u1edbng d\u1eabn l\u1ef1a ch\u1ecdn v\u00e0 v\u1ecb tr\u00ed l\u1eafp \u0111\u1eb7t<\/h2>\n<p style=\"font-family:Arial,sans-serif;font-size:clamp(14px,2vw+10px,18px);line-height:1.7;word-break:break-word;color:#333;\">Choose the NRV040 when you need universal motor coupling flexibility &#8211; servo, stepper, DC, hydraulic, or PTO. If your application uses only standard IEC AC motors, the NMRV040 with direct flange mount may offer a simpler installation. Both NRV and NMRV share identical output shaft specifications, torque ratings, and housing dimensions at each size.<\/p>\n<div style=\"overflow-x:auto;\">\n<table
